Output c8e18f09d398038b3069bfe2ea02ef0d466511f6c5b3557d499c727058b2c958:3

value
3457900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d56802ab6993b90ff0bdecf7432a49271e19b97 OP_EQUAL
address
3MsLt7GgNRTmJeUkLKVzhJVHXxiFpPiyLR
transaction
c8e18f09d398038b3069bfe2ea02ef0d466511f6c5b3557d499c727058b2c958
spent
true